Panzer Elite Action is a fast-paced WW2 action game that lets the player feel the power of 30 tons of steel armor around them and gives them the ability to command increasingly powerful tanks in a series of intense and dramatic battles.

JoWood has released a playable demo, featuring a specially crafted demo mission which does not appear in the game itself, mission zero. You play the commander of an allied platoon and you have to attack enemy tanks, fortifications, 88s and other German held positions.
